Abstract
This paper presents a comparison between two methodologies for the eva luation of slope instability and the production of instability maps, u sing a probabilistic approach and a hybrid possibilistic and credibili stic approach. The first is the Certainty Factor method, and the secon d is based on Fuzzy Logic integrated with the Dempster-Shafer theory. These methodologies are applied to the 1:50,000 scale Fabriano (Marche , Italy) geological map sheet. The results are represented as histogra ms where the accuracy of the prediction is shown, and the comparison o f the results of the methods is discussed.
